In addition, you can display the entries configured with the Configure
SNMPv1 & SNMPv2c Community menu in the Configure SNMPv3
Community Table menu. However, you cannot modify an SNMPv1 &
SNMPv2c Community Table entry with the Configure SNMPv3
Community Table menu.

Creating an

SNMPv3

Community

Table Entry

To create an entry in the Configure SNMPv3 Community Table menu,
perform the following procedure.

1. Follow steps 1 through 5 in the procedure described in “Creating an

SNMPv3 User Table Entry” on page 422. Or, from the Main Menu type
5->1->1->8->5.

The Configure SNMPv3 Table menu is displayed Figure 140 on page
423.

2. From the Configure SNMPv3 Table menu, type 9 to select Configure

SNMPv3 Community Table.
